Comprehending Your Refrigerator Configuration
Before diving into particular brands or features, one must determine the best configuration for their lifestyle. Refrigerators are generally classified by the design of their doors and freezer compartments.
Common Refrigerator Types
- French Door: Features 2 doors that open outward for the fridge, with a pull-out freezer drawer at the bottom. This is presently the most popular option due to its broad storage capacity and eye-level refrigeration.
- Side-by-Side: Splits the system vertically, with the freezer on one side and the fridge on the other. It is outstanding for those who want simple access to both frozen and fresh staples, though it can battle with wide items like large pizza boxes.
- Top-Freezer: The classic "budget-friendly" model. These are highly energy-efficient and dependable, though they need bending down to gain access to fresh produce.

Secret Features to Prioritize
When you are prepared to purchase, scan the spec sheet for these "must-have" features:
- Inverter Compressors: These run at variable speeds rather than simply switching on and off, which substantially lowers energy usage and noise.
- Humidity-Controlled Crisper Drawers: Essential for keeping leafy greens from wilting prematurely. Look for designs with devoted moisture controls.
- Water Filtration: External dispensers are practical, but internal filters are often easier to preserve and less susceptible to mechanical failure.
- Energy Star Certification: Ensure the design is Energy Star rated to keep long-lasting utility bills low.

Upkeep Tips to Extend Longevity
A fridge is an investment. To ensure it lasts for its anticipated 10-- 15 year lifespan, follow these fundamental maintenance steps:
- Vacuum the Coils: Located at the bottom or back of the unit, dusty coils require the compressor to work harder. Clean them a minimum of when a year.

- Replace Water Filters: Replace your water and air filters every 6 months to avoid mold development and guarantee clean ice.
- Don't Overpack: Refrigerators count on air flow to maintain constant temperature levels. If the freezer is loaded so firmly that air can not circulate, you may end up with warm spots.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q: Is "Counter-Depth" worth the extra cost?A: If the objective is a seamless, custom-made cooking area look, yes. However, remember that counter-depth fridges have a smaller internal capability than standard-depth models due to the fact that they are shallower.
Q: How typically should I change my fridge?A: Modern refrigerators typically last 10 to 15 years. If your fridge is over 10 years old and requires a pricey repair, it is generally more cost-efficient to upgrade to a more energy-efficient model.
Q: Why do some refrigerators cost ₤ 800 while others cost ₤ 4,000?A: The price variation comes down to materials (stainless steel vs. plastic trim), clever connectivity, ice-making complexity, and the quality of the compressor and insulation. Premium models likewise typically provide longer guarantees and quieter operation.

Q: Is an ice maker worth the potential for leaks?A: Ice makers are the most common reason for refrigerator maintenance issues. If you do not use much ice, selecting a model without an internal dispenser can conserve you from possible water line leaks and pricey repair work, while likewise increasing your storage space inside the door.
